Lincoln County, Wyoming


Lincoln County is a county located in the United States of Wyoming. The population of county in 2000 stood at 14573 as per the Census data. According to July 2008 Census Bureau estimates, the population of the county is 16631, It is Wyoming's 11th most populous county. The county has a total area of 4089.01 mi˛ (10590.49 square kilometre), of which, 4069.09 square miles (10538.89 square kilometre) of it is land and 19.92 square miles (51.59 square kilometre) of it is water, makes it the 12th largest by total area in Wyoming.

As of the census of 2000, there were 14573 residents, 5266 households, and 3948 families in the county. The population density was 3.6 people per square mile (1.39/km˛), it is the 15th most densely populated county in the U.S. state of Wyoming. There were 6831 housing units at an average density of 1.7 per square mile (0.66/km˛). The average household size was 2.75 persons, and the average family size was 3.23 persons. In the county Population was distributed with 30.9% under the age of 18, 7.2% from 18 to 24, 25.4% from 25 to 44, 24.2% from 45 to 64, and 12.4% who were 65 or older. For every 100 females there were 102 males. For every 100 females age 18 and over, there were 101.3 males. In July 2008, its estimated population was 16631, The racial makeup of the county was 16262 White, 34 Black or African American, 119 American Indian, 34 Asian, 9 Native Hawaiian, and 173 from two or more races.

The median income for a household in the county was $40794, making its Wyoming's fifth highest county by median household income. The median income for a family in the county was $44919, making its Wyoming's ninth highest county by median family income. The per capita income for the county was $17533, it is 13th wealthiest county by per capita income in Wyoming.

In 2000, 4113 pupils and students, of which 2073 are male and 2040 are female, 28.22% of the total population, are in the education system. Of which, total enrollment of student are in, 165 nursery or pri school, 243 kindergarten, 2119 elementary school, 1258 high school and 328 College graduate school.
